What does an embedded firmware engineer intern do?

An Embedded Firmware Engineer Intern assists in developing, testing, and debugging software that runs on hardware devices, such as microcontrollers and embedded systems. Their responsibilities may include writing code in languages like C or C++, working with circuit boards, and collaborating with hardware and software teams to ensure system functionality. Interns often participate in troubleshooting hardware-software integration issues and supporting the development process from concept to prototype. This role provides valuable hands-on experience in both software development and electronics.

What is the difference between Embedded Firmware Engineer Intern vs Embedded Software Developer Intern?

AspectEmbedded Firmware Engineer InternEmbedded Software Developer Intern
CredentialsTypically pursuing or holding a degree in Electrical Engineering, Computer Engineering, or related fieldsUsually pursuing or holding a degree in Computer Science, Software Engineering, or related fields
Work EnvironmentHardware-focused, working closely with microcontrollers, embedded systems, and firmware developmentSoftware-focused, working on embedded OS, application software, and system integration
Industry UsageCommon in electronics, IoT, automotive, and consumer device industriesCommon in consumer electronics, IoT, and software development companies

The Embedded Firmware Engineer Intern primarily focuses on developing low-level firmware for hardware devices, working closely with microcontrollers and embedded systems. In contrast, the Embedded Software Developer Intern works more on higher-level software components, often involving embedded operating systems and application development. Both roles require knowledge of programming languages like C/C++, but their focus areas differ, aligning with hardware versus software development within embedded systems.

Is embedded firmware engineering a good career?

Embedded firmware engineering is a growing field with strong demand in industries such as consumer electronics, automotive, and healthcare. It involves developing low-level software for hardware devices, requiring skills in programming languages like C and knowledge of hardware interfaces. The role offers opportunities for specialization, innovation, and stable employment, making it a viable career choice for those interested in embedded systems development.
